Job Description:

Cook

Who are we:

Curaa is a family-run, community-driven care provider with award-winning homes and a compassionate team that provides person-centred care. Having launched in 2019, Curaa has grown its footprint across the South and Southwest of England and plans to continue on this journey in the future.

If you are a kind, warm, and compassionate person and want to have a positive impact on people's lives, then working as a Cook will be the right role for you.

The successful applicant will:

  • Deliver food service of high quality within the home, including meal service to residents.
  • Prepare and cook all daily meals for residents and staff. Plan, prepare, and cater for modified diets and special events such as birthdays, ensuring high-quality presentation and resident satisfaction.
  • Maintain the highest standards of cleanliness, food safety, and hygiene in the kitchen, adhering to all regulatory and company policies.
  • Clean and maintain equipment such as utensils and plates, reporting any maintenance needs to the Catering Manager.
  • Be organized, keep accurate records, and follow recipes diligently.
